Transaction 20ad50c6a49bf32d52e8c9127378e92cea0efa09d51a9b7f9645fdc81787ff9e

1 Input
2 Outputs
  • 20ad50c6a49bf32d52e8c9127378e92cea0efa09d51a9b7f9645fdc81787ff9e:0
  • value  732800
    address  18nzfPMqtvPxFxEBSmYeGHMyqWzUYQTKwj
  • 20ad50c6a49bf32d52e8c9127378e92cea0efa09d51a9b7f9645fdc81787ff9e:1
  • value  20718679
    address  1EGdUbsqPcuUqMM4GNRdVsVjUVPaDx56Xw